The FastCat 605 represents a pinnacle of high-performance, eco-conscious multihull engineering, designed by the renowned Lavranos Marine Design and brought to fruition by African Cats. As a 60-foot flagship, the 605 was conceived to bridge the gap between a racing machine and a luxury bluewater cruiser, utilizing advanced composite materials to achieve a displacement significantly lower than its fiberglass contemporaries. This model is most notable for its early adoption of sustainable technology, often featuring the "Green Motion" propulsion system, which integrates retractable electric drives and hydro-generation capabilities. Built using a sophisticated vacuum-infusion process with carbon fiber, basalt fiber, and epoxy resin, the 605 is a rare and specialized vessel aimed at sailors who prioritize VMG (Velocity Made Good) and environmental stewardship over the massive internal volume found in production charter catamarans.

Sailing Performance & Handling
The sailing philosophy of the FastCat 605 is rooted in weight sensitivity and aerodynamic efficiency. Unlike the high-drag, voluminous hulls of mass-market cruisers, the 605 utilizes slender hulls with a high bridge deck clearance to minimize slamming in heavy seas. With a displacement that often hovers around 12 to 15 tons (depending on the specific carbon-to-basalt ratio of the build), the power-to-weight ratio is exceptional. This allows the boat to easily exceed wind speed in light airs and maintain high double-digit speeds on reaches without the "hobby-horsing" effect common in shorter, heavier catamarans.
Handling is defined by the use of deep, high-aspect-ratio daggerboards, which provide superior upwind pointing ability—an area where most cruising catamarans struggle. According to technical insights from Lavranos Marine Design, the hull forms were optimized for low resistance across a wide speed range, ensuring that the transition from displacement to semi-planing speeds is seamless. Under power, the 605 was frequently equipped with retractable saildrives that pull completely flush into the hull when sailing, eliminating drag and protecting the propulsion units from marine growth and impact.
Interior Comfort & Variations
The interior of the FastCat 605 is a study in functional luxury, where every component is weight-optimized. The use of honeycomb-core cabinetry and lightweight veneers ensures that the living spaces do not compromise the vessel's performance. The layout typically offers a wide, open-plan bridgedeck salon that integrates the galley, navigation station, and seating area, providing 360-degree visibility.
Due to its semi-custom nature, the 605 can be found in several configurations. The most common is the "Owner’s Version," which devotes an entire hull to a master suite featuring a queen-sized berth, a dedicated office space, and a large head with a separate shower. The guest hull typically contains two double cabins with ensuite facilities. Variations include a four-cabin layout designed for high-end eco-chartering. Sibling models built on similar design philosophies include the smaller FastCat 435 and 445, as well as the larger FastCat 525, all of which share the characteristic plumb bows and emphasis on lightweight construction materials.

Known Issues & Buyer’s Checklist
Prospective buyers of a pre-owned FastCat 605 must focus on the complexity of its integrated systems. While the hulls are exceptionally strong, the bespoke nature of the electrical systems requires specialized knowledge.
- Propulsion System Health: If the vessel is equipped with the original "Green Motion" electric drives, a thorough audit of the lithium-ion battery banks and the retractable drive mechanisms is essential. Replacement of these custom components can be costly.
- Daggerboard Trunks: High-performance cats with daggerboards experience significant lateral loads. Inspect the trunks for stress cracking or evidence of grounding, and ensure the lifting tackle and bearings are in good working order.
- Composite Integrity: Because the boat utilizes carbon and basalt fibers, any structural repairs must be performed by a yard familiar with epoxy-based composite infusion. Check for delamination or "print-through" in areas where high-load hardware is mounted.
- Rigging Loads: The 605 carries a powerful rig. The standing rigging and chainplates should be inspected for fatigue, especially if the boat has been campaigned in offshore rallies or high-speed passages.

The Verdict
The FastCat 605 is an uncompromising vessel for the experienced sailor who values speed and technical sophistication over the "condo-maran" aesthetic.
Pros:
- Exceptional Speed: Capable of high-performance sailing and superior upwind tracking thanks to daggerboards.
- Advanced Construction: High-tech composite build results in a stiff, light, and durable hull.
- Eco-Friendly: Pioneer in electric propulsion and hydro-generation technology.
Cons:
- System Complexity: The electric drives and complex power management systems require rigorous maintenance.
- Weight Sensitivity: Owners must be disciplined regarding the amount of gear and "clutter" brought on board to maintain performance.
- Limited Availability: As a specialized, semi-custom model, few were built, making them difficult to find on the brokerage market.
